Anne D'Innocenzio / Associated Press:
Retail sales unexpectedly fall in July as government tax refunds fade — Americans unexpectedly cut their spending in July as a boost from government tax refunds faded. Retail sales slipped 0.6% last month, the biggest drop since May 2025, from a revised gain of 0.2% in June, according to Commerce Department data released Friday.
